Responsibilities and Duties
Business Performance: - Set and manage banquet budgets and forecasts. - Analyze P&L and month-end reports to identify variances and implement corrective actions. - Ensure strict adherence to the department’s operational budget. - Participate in management meetings to review business plan progress and support annual planning. Banquet Operations: - Oversee care, security, and maintenance of banquet equipment, including contractors’ operations. - Supervise shift operations, including VIP and special functions, ensuring accurate handovers and updates. - Inspect banquet servers’ assignments, function rooms, and public areas to maintain standards. - Coordinate with catering sales and culinary teams to review BEOs, confirm requirements, and enhance food quality and presentation. - Plan manpower requirements based on revenue projections and ensure optimal staffing levels. - Maintain banquet policies, safety procedures, and compliance standards. - Monitor inventory and maintain proper stock levels of equipment and supplies. Team Management: - Recruit, train, and develop banquet employees. - Conduct performance reviews and provide coaching for professional growth. - Prepare weekly staff schedules and payroll-related reports. - Lead monthly departmental meetings to communicate goals, address feedback, and resolve operational issues. - Ensure team professionalism, appearance, and adherence to service standards. - Maintain organization and cleanliness of banquet areas in collaboration with Housekeeping, Engineering, and Hygiene teams.
Qualifications and Requirements
- Minimum 2 years’ experience in a similar leadership role, preferably within a 5-star hotel. - Strong leadership, interpersonal, and team development skills. - Proven ability to manage budgets, P&L, and manpower planning. - Excellent communication, organizational, and numeracy skills. - Professional presentation and ability to build strong rapport with clients and teams. - Willingness to work weekends and public holidays. - Commitment to continuous learning and development.
